So I made the 6hr round trip to Waldo Wisconsin from Indiana this morning and bought the dang thing . It's definitely "value engineered" in my opinion. Cutting edge is small and welded on and the main housing is 3/16 I believe but the welds look decent and it's put together very well. It looks like it should hold up to heavy residential use which is all I wanted it for anyway. I'm in Northwest Indiana very close to lake Michigan. We seldom get snow like the northern states do usually 3-5 inches at a time. On occasion we'll get a good lake effect storm where we could get a foot or 2 but that's rare. Time will tell. Hopefully we will get one more measurable snow fall this season but it's not looking good. Figured I couldn't go wrong for $3150 bucks brand new! LolView attachment 785647
